Does $30k sound reasonable for this package? Seems a bit high to me:

2005 40 hp New Holland 4 cyl - 4x4 hydrostatic drive tractor. The tractor comes with the following: 9'reach back hoe with 18" bucket( sub frame mount ),72" frontend loader with toothed bar attachment, 72" front Mount heavy duty Snowblower, 72" finishing mower. rear scraper, rear rake, 9" posthole digger.
tractor has mid point and rear PTO. all oils and filters changed at 100 hours
tires are industrial type and rear are cacl filled for weight.
I have all booklets for the tractor and attachments
Tractor has only 115 hours on it, it's been garage kept,I purchased everything new for 45,000 - will sell for 30,000 or best offer. only selling because we are moving to WI.

$30k would be a very good price for all that, but I think you will have a hard time finding a buyer for the entire package because that's a lot of money to plunk down at one time. I'd break the price you are asking down by the piece and also give a little discount for a package deal. That way you might find a buyers for the individual components and just sell the tractor and backhoe as a package. Since you are the original owner, you probably have warranties on all that equipment. Will all the warranties transfer? It's a shame you have to take a $15k "beating" because you are moving. It is a good deal ONLY if you want/need everything in the package.
If you were to go with your original plan, at what point would you have "invested" in a 9ft hoe ?
If 'never', then that is a zero value item to you - unless you go to the trouble of selling it.
Same/similar argument for each of the other items on the list.
